|
|
|
![]() |
|
Strumenti |
![]() |
#1 |
Member
Iscritto dal: Oct 2002
Messaggi: 205
|
Sono un neofita, cosa faccio?
Non ho mai programmato e non so nulla di programmazione. Vorrei imparare l'Asp .NET. Quali passi devo compiere? Devo imparare prima qualche altro linguaggio? Quale? L'HTML? Il Java?
Quali sono i passi che mi possono portare alla creazione di siti internet che interagiscono con dei database come Access? Possibilmente mi indichereste, oltre ai linguaggi anche eventuali corsi su internet (gratis) o libri e magari dei compilatori? Grazie ![]() ![]() |
![]() |
![]() |
![]() |
#2 | |
Bannato
Iscritto dal: Nov 2002
Città: PV
Messaggi: 1210
|
Re: Sono un neofita, cosa faccio?
Quote:
buttati sul C# ![]() |
|
![]() |
![]() |
![]() |
#3 |
Senior Member
Iscritto dal: Nov 2000
Messaggi: 279
|
!!
Mah il mio consiglio è di impararti prima l'ASP e l'HTML e poi, se ne hai realmente bisogno, sull'ASP.NET.
Su internet trovi tanti siti che parlano di ASP con tanti esempi, migliaia e sicuramente di più che sull'asp.net. http://www.aspitalia.com http://www.aspcode.com
__________________
In un arco di tempo abbastanza lungo l'indice di sopravvivenza di ognuno scende a zero |
![]() |
![]() |
![]() |
#4 |
Member
Iscritto dal: Apr 2000
Messaggi: 216
|
informatica e mercato
Dissento, fortemente dissento.
C# è la copia perfetta di JAVA, eseguita dai vecchi marpioni della Microsoft. Tuttavia la SUN, che ha prodotto JAVA: - ha come alleati giganti tipo Oracle, ormai quasi completamente convertito e orientato a JAVA; - produce pezzi di ferro costosissimi che invadono il mercato server; In un IT sempre + orientato all'open source e a UNIX mi sembra intelligente rivolgersi ad un linguaggio spinto da chi macchine UNIX le produce e le vende (Ricordate la pubblicità IBM con i giocatori di basket con le maglie UNIX e LINUX?). Oggi, tra i progetti + grandi e ricchi sul mercato italiano, ce ne sono basati su JAVA (non solo, ovvio). Per esempio il progetto SILEF EUROFIGHTER: una commessa da 62 milioni di euro, protagonisti Vitrociset e Datamat, cliente fnale l'Aeronautica Militare Italiana. In C# dubito esista qcosa del genere. Quindi, chi oggi sceglie un linguaggio ad oggetti e/o orientato al web, deve scegliere JAVA. Solo orientato al web, vanno forte PHP e ASP. Chi vuole saperne davvero qcosa, cominci o metta in preventivo di imparare C e C++. Queste mie considerazioni non si basano sulla qualità assoluta dei linguaggi. L'informatica è una cosa, il mercato informatico tutt'altro!
__________________
ASUS P4P800 - overclocked P4 2,8ghz - 1gb ram 3200 - HD Maxtor 7200rpm 80gb [partizione Xp SP2 & sw + partizione dati] - HD Samsung 160gb [2 partizioni dati] - GeForce2 64mb - audio integrato SOUND MAX 5.1 - Avast Antivirus - Sygate Personal Firewall - FireFox. ------------------------------- Superman è morto. |
![]() |
![]() |
![]() |
#5 | |
Senior Member
Iscritto dal: Nov 2000
Messaggi: 279
|
Re: Sono un neofita, cosa faccio?
Quote:
Il "Java?" penso debba essere come JavaScript e non come pagine JSP !! Quindi mi spiace ma per quanto tu possa dissentire la risposta è confrome alla domanda!!
__________________
In un arco di tempo abbastanza lungo l'indice di sopravvivenza di ognuno scende a zero |
|
![]() |
![]() |
![]() |
#6 |
Member
Iscritto dal: Oct 2002
Messaggi: 205
|
Grazie ad entrambi. Non è che sia per me obbligatorio imparare l'ASP .NET, è che vorrei imparare un linguaggio che mi permetta di creare form che relazionino con database.
Supponiamo che voglia imparare l'ASP o il PHP. Devo cmq imparare prima un linguaggio di programmazione tipo C# o Java? O esiste qualche volume di ASP che mi insegna tutto dall'inizio (senza che debba sapere NIENTE?). Rigrazie |
![]() |
![]() |
![]() |
#7 |
Senior Member
Iscritto dal: Sep 2000
Messaggi: 886
|
--è che vorrei imparare un linguaggio che mi permetta di creare form che relazionino con database.
Allora va bene sia Asp che Aspnet così come Php e Java. Qualsiasi cosa debba funzionare su Internet deve avere almeno quelle funzionalità. --Supponiamo che voglia imparare l'ASP o il PHP. Devo cmq imparare prima un linguaggio di programmazione tipo C# o Java? O esiste qualche volume di ASP che mi insegna tutto dall'inizio (senza che debba sapere NIENTE? Solito discorso...se, per qualche arcano motivo, devi fare un progetto una tantum e basta puoi cavartela con un libro e gli infiniti esempi che trovi on line; se devi imparare veramente ad usare quegli strumenti allora un po' di programmazione di base (anzi, molta programmazione di base) ci vuole assolutamente. Imho.
__________________
1986/2008 - 22 anni di rabbia cancellati in un giorno. Adesso passeranno altri 22 anni.. ![]() |
![]() |
![]() |
![]() |
#8 |
Member
Iscritto dal: Apr 2000
Messaggi: 216
|
Niente polemiche!
Non volevo fare polemiche, ho solamente risposto a "Kleidemos" che diceva "buttati su C#" e credo di averlo fatto senza voler banalmente sminuire C#.
Tra l'altro chi ha postato per la prima volta chiedendo un consiglio, non deve per forza imparare microsoft. Quindi, ora mi rivolgo ad ACIDEECY, se voui imparare un linguaggio di quel tipo, su PHP e ASP trovi materiale su internet e in libreria che ti permetterà di imparare da 0 (per esempio www.html.it). Tra i due ti consiglio PHP: è open e una foltissima comunità di programmatori mette a disposizione risorse di ogni tipo. pensa che una società per la quale collaboro ha una webmail potente al pari di quelle di TIN,LIBERO ecompagnia bella, scritta in php e scaricata gratis. Si chiama SquirrelMail. Se pensi che un giorno la programmazione possa essere il tuo lavoro, beh, allora fai un pensierino a JAVA e sappi che le basi della programmazione moderna le ha poste C e che C++ non è da meno. In generale per programmare ti servono cmq dei concetti base (memoria, puntatori,tipi di dato, cicli...) che devi reperire sempre in rete o in libreria. p.s. (un po' tecnico...)JAVASCRIPT, se non per la somiglianza del nome(scelta commerciale) e di parte della sintassi, non c'entra nulla con JAVA. Mentre quest'ultimo permette di scrivere applicazioni lato server (servlet ed ejb), lato client (applet) e html dinamico (JSP, pagine dinamiche simili, per logica, a quelle che si possono srivere in PHP e ASP), JAVASCRIPT è un linguaggio esclusivamente lato client. Viene spesso usato insieme a JAVA ma solo perchè particolarmente diffuso. (senza polemica, però questo è un forum ed esprimere opinione anche contraria a quella degli altri è assolutamente normale.)
__________________
ASUS P4P800 - overclocked P4 2,8ghz - 1gb ram 3200 - HD Maxtor 7200rpm 80gb [partizione Xp SP2 & sw + partizione dati] - HD Samsung 160gb [2 partizioni dati] - GeForce2 64mb - audio integrato SOUND MAX 5.1 - Avast Antivirus - Sygate Personal Firewall - FireFox. ------------------------------- Superman è morto. |
![]() |
![]() |
![]() |
#9 |
Senior Member
Iscritto dal: Apr 2000
Città: Vicino a Montecatini(Pistoia) Moto:Kawasaki Ninja ZX-9R Scudetti: 29
Messaggi: 53971
|
La risposta è PHP...perchè è veramente multipiattaforma...
|
![]() |
![]() |
![]() |
#10 | |
Senior Member
Iscritto dal: Nov 2000
Messaggi: 279
|
Quote:
PHP è dappertutto, anche in molte valide offerte di hosting gratuite, un po' meno l'ASP... o perlomeno sono più difficili da trovare !! ![]() ![]() ![]()
__________________
In un arco di tempo abbastanza lungo l'indice di sopravvivenza di ognuno scende a zero |
|
![]() |
![]() |
![]() |
#11 |
Senior Member
Iscritto dal: Apr 2000
Città: Vicino a Montecatini(Pistoia) Moto:Kawasaki Ninja ZX-9R Scudetti: 29
Messaggi: 53971
|
Infatti...
Io conosco abbastanza bene entrambi...e direi che PHP è leggermente superiore per le possibilità che offre solamente con l'instalalzione standard... Vorrei solamente riocrdare la libreria gd che permette la creazione in tempo reale di GIF, PNG e JPEG contenenti qualsiasi forma o testo... |
![]() |
![]() |
![]() |
#12 | |
Senior Member
Iscritto dal: Oct 2000
Città: Montreal (Canada)
Messaggi: 1309
|
Re: Niente polemiche!
Quote:
|
|
![]() |
![]() |
![]() |
#13 | |
Senior Member
Iscritto dal: Apr 2000
Città: Vicino a Montecatini(Pistoia) Moto:Kawasaki Ninja ZX-9R Scudetti: 29
Messaggi: 53971
|
Re: Niente polemiche!
Quote:
![]() |
|
![]() |
![]() |
![]() |
Strumenti | |
|
|
Tutti gli orari sono GMT +1. Ora sono le: 19:01.